Understanding Auto Loan Refinancing

Auto loan refinancing involves replacing your current car loan with a new one, typically to achieve better terms. This process can lead to lower monthly payments, reduced interest rates, or a more suitable loan duration. It’s crucial to evaluate your financial goals and current loan terms to determine if refinancing aligns with your objectives.

One important factor to consider is your credit score. If your credit has improved since you first took out your loan, you may qualify for significantly better rates. Additionally, if you initially financed your car with a dealership loan, you might be paying a higher-than-average interest rate—refinancing with a financial institution such as a credit union could save you money.

Benefits of Refinancing Your Car Loan

Refinancing can offer several advantages, including:

  • Lower Interest Rates: If market rates have decreased since you secured your original loan or if your credit score has improved, you might qualify for a lower interest rate, reducing the overall cost of the loan.
  • Reduced Monthly Payments: By extending the loan term, you can decrease your monthly payment amount, easing your financial burden.
  • Shorter Loan Term: Conversely, if you’re financially able, shortening the loan term can help you pay off the debt faster, saving on interest payments.
  • Better Loan Terms: Some lenders provide refinancing options with more favorable conditions, such as no prepayment penalties or lower fees.

Additionally, refinancing your loan through a local credit union or bank may offer better customer service and more flexible terms than traditional dealership financing.

When to Consider Refinancing

Timing is crucial in refinancing decisions. Consider refinancing if:

  • Improved Credit Score: An enhanced credit score since your original loan can qualify you for better terms.
  • Favorable Market Rates: A decline in interest rates can make refinancing more attractive.
  • Financial Changes: If your financial situation has changed—such as an increase in income or higher expenses—adjusting your loan terms through refinancing might be beneficial.
  • High Interest on Current Loan: If your current loan has a high-interest rate, securing a lower one could save you hundreds or even thousands over the life of the loan.

Monitor your credit score and market interest rates to identify the optimal time for refinancing.

Potential Drawbacks of Refinancing

While refinancing offers benefits, it’s essential to be aware of potential downsides:

  • Extended Loan Term: Lengthening the loan term can lead to paying more in interest over time.
  • Fees and Penalties: Some loans have prepayment penalties or refinancing fees that could offset savings.
  • Depreciation Concerns: If your vehicle’s value has significantly depreciated, refinancing might not be advantageous.
  • Limited Savings: If you don’t qualify for a much lower rate, refinancing may not result in significant savings.

Carefully review your current loan agreement for any penalties and assess your vehicle’s value before deciding to refinance.
